    I MasterBall'd my Cresselia and used Dark Balls at night on Mesprit*. Dark Balls, Quick Balls (in the first 5 turns), and Timer Balls (after 40 turns) are the best, statistically.

    When it comes to Regigigas, Giratina, and all those other non-travelling legendary Pokémon, just stock up on Dark Balls and Timer Balls, save, battle them at night, use your legendary strategy, and if you run out of PokéBalls, reset and try again.

    *EDIT: With a Wobbuffet out
